Weihang Zhang is a scholar working on Condensed Matter Physics, Electrical and Electronic Engineering and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Weihang Zhang has authored 59 papers receiving a total of 593 indexed citations (citations by other indexed papers that have themselves been cited), including 33 papers in Condensed Matter Physics, 26 papers in Electrical and Electronic Engineering and 22 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Weihang Zhang’s work include GaN-based semiconductor devices and materials (33 papers), Ga2O3 and related materials (21 papers) and Semiconductor materials and devices (12 papers). Weihang Zhang is often cited by papers focused on GaN-based semiconductor devices and materials (33 papers), Ga2O3 and related materials (21 papers) and Semiconductor materials and devices (12 papers). Weihang Zhang collaborates with scholars based in China, United States and Saudi Arabia. Weihang Zhang's co-authors include Jincheng Zhang, Yue Hao, Haiyan Du, Jiayue Sun, Li Zhang, Shenglei Zhao, Tao Zhang, Ming Xiao, Zhihong Liu and Wei Zhang and has published in prestigious journals such as Physical Review Letters, Applied Physics Letters and Water Research.
